When can I expect good weather in Mirihi?
Planning for the weather is an important factor for making your trip to Mirihi a success, especially when you’re splurging. The hottest months are usually May and April with an average temp of 83°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 82°F. The rainiest months in Mirihi are May, November, December, and October, with each month seeing an average of 10 inches of rainfall.
What's there to see and do in Mirihi?
Enjoy all that Mirihi has to offer and visit Maafushivaru Island Beach, Maafushivaru Island Jetty, and Dhigurah Beach. If you have a little extra time during your trip, you might want to check out Bikini Beach and Vakarufalhi Island Beach.
